Transaction 383426dda55f0bceba7b060427975326675882f1eb079767e7b32ce941c377ef
1 Input
1 Output
-
383426dda55f0bceba7b060427975326675882f1eb079767e7b32ce941c377ef:0
- value
- 195802
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fed6b38ea1f9c455a85c814deec5de03e4a632c0 OP_EQUAL
- address
- 3QvUkyyYCsTEvvSnWfHdLJz5eoHKA548NA